Czech tourism agencies: Syria has rich historical and cultural heritage

Prague, (ST) – The Czech tourism agency “The Czech tourism agency “Supersizde” announced the reorganization of knowledge and information trips to Syria. It stressed that this country has a rich history and cultural heritage that goes back to thousands of years.

The agency clarified that Syria has been the cradle of many important civilizations, and is known for its ancient historical monuments, including the monuments of Palmyra and Aleppo, which attract archaeologists and historians from all over the world.

The “Sean” agency, which works in the same field, also announced that it has begun cooperating with a local partner in Syria to provide tourism offers for the years 2024 and 2025 for those wishing to visit Syria from the Czech Republic.

The agency indicated that Syria includes wonderful tourist attractions that are worth visiting, most notably Damascus, the oldest continually  inhabited city in the world, Palmyra, the Krak des Chevaliers, Saidnaya, Maaloula, and other areas.
